What is a commission backhoe loader operator?

Commission Backhoe Loader Operators are skilled professionals who operate backhoe loaders—heavy construction equipment used for tasks like excavation, digging, backfilling, and material moving—on a commission or contract basis. Instead of being regular company employees, they are often paid per job or project, offering their services to construction firms, municipalities, or private clients. Their duties include maneuvering the backhoe loader safely, performing routine maintenance checks, and ensuring work is completed efficiently and according to specifications. Safety, precision, and knowledge of machinery are critical skills for this role.

What are some common challenges faced by commission backhoe loader operators, and how can they be managed on the job?

Commission Backhoe Loader Operators often face challenges such as working in varying weather conditions, handling unexpected ground obstructions, and adhering to tight project timelines. To manage these, operators must be adaptable, maintain a strong focus on safety protocols, and communicate effectively with site supervisors and team members. Regular equipment inspections and proactive maintenance also help minimize downtime, ensuring smooth operations on the job site.

Job Summary
Arcosa Aggregates is seeking a Mobile Equipment Operator based out of our Conroe, TX. As a Mobile Equipment Operator, you will be responsible for operating heavy equipment and working with a team to produce natural aggregates in a dredge mining environment.
Day to Day
  • Actively promote safety awareness and continuous improvement through positive recognition
  • The ability to operate two pieces of mobile equipment (haul truck, farm tractor, water truck, rubber tire backhoe, front loader, dozer or excavator etc.)
  • Operate equipment in quarry
  • Comply with all industry safety rules, procedures and applicable government regulations.
  • Perform daily pre-shift equipment and workplace inspections to maintain equipment performance
  • Maintain strong communications with other plant employees and operators
  • Perform other duties or responsibilities as assigned
  • Cleans equipment, clears obstacles in work environment.
About You
  • Positive, Team-based attitude
  • The ability to stand, stoop, bend, lift, walk, climb stairs, ladders, and catwalks up to 60 feet as required.
  • The ability to work in varied outdoor environments (cold, hot, dry, dusty, rainy)
  • High school diploma or GED equivalent
  • Prompt, regular, and predictable attendance
  • Operate at least 2 pieces of Heavy Equipment (haul truck, backhoe, front-end loader, dozer or excavator)
Working ConditionsWhile most equipment has air conditioning, there will be times when other responsibilities may require periods of work in all weather conditions including heat, cold, wet, dry, and dusty.

About Arcosa Lightweight

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Arcosa Lightweight, located in Dallas, TX, US, is a leading company in the construction materials industry. Its specialization lies in the production of rotary kiln expanded shale and clay lightweight aggregates used for concrete construction and infrastructure development. The company is a division of Arcosa Inc., a provider of infrastructure-related products and solutions with leading positions in construction, energy, and transportation markets. Arcosa Lightweight was formed from the legacy Trinity Construction Materials business, split-off in November 2018, to forge a new era of growth and customer focus.
